叠阵巴条指向性对空心导管耦合系统的影响

Influence of directivity of bars on pump-coupling in hollow duct

摘要
在空心导管泵浦耦合系统中, 测量了激光二极管叠阵中巴条的实际指向性, 并带入仿真建模中, 以便获得更准确、更优的模拟结果。与采用理想巴条指向性的模型模拟结果相比, 耦合系统的耦合效率降低了11.2%。同时, 带入实际指向性的模型模拟结果, 具有更大的能量传输损耗和调制更深的泵浦光场分布, 且该仿真模拟结果与实验结果相符。结果表明, 在空心导管耦合系统设计中, 带入实际巴条指向性模型是获得精确模拟结果的必要条件。
Abstract
To get the best results in the simulation of designing a hollow-duct pump-coupling system, we measured the actual directivity of bars of laser diode arrays. Compared to the model with an ideal directivity of bars, the decrease in the coupling efficiency is as large as 11.2% in our model with the actual directivity of bars. A larger transmission loss and a worse intensity distribution of the pump field are got at the same time. The results of the simulation are well matched with that of the experiment. It is concluded that simulating with the actual directivity of bars is essential and more accurate.
